Justin Bieber to be honoured at the Tribeca Film Festival

Teen sensation Justin Bieber will be honoured at the 2012 Tribeca Film Festival in New York for his incredible impact on social media.

The 18-year-old Canadian hitmaker was discovered after posting YouTube videos of himself performing covers of popular songs and has enjoyed a phenomenal rise to fame and is now one of the most-followed Twitter users with over 19.5 million fans.

Bieber also has 41.9 million 'Likes' on social networking site Facebook and his online presence caught the attention of Tribeca Film Festival chiefs, who will present the 'Boyfriend' star and his manager Scooter Braun with a prize for "the historic discovery of Bieber on YouTube and his subsequent social media rise".

The heartthrob is still in the studio working on his forthcoming studio album, 'Believe', and tweeted this morning that "me and @UsherRayondIV gotta have a duet on every album".
